I am going to answer my own question. pserver my look similar to svnserve but is clearly ancestor in terms of capabilities. Using pserver is just not worthy. Namely fine access control is not possible and password file which looks something like
username:crypted-password:system-username
works by mapping CVS user into a genuine user with the system account.
|